New arrivals at the Cornish Pirates are raring to go and can't wait for their first taste of rugby action together on Saturday.

Some exciting rugby is in prospect with the visit of Loughborough Students to the Mennaye Field (ko 3pm), noting that the university has an international reputation for excellence, including unrivalled sporting achievement. On the rugby front alone numerous internationals have been produced, with names such as Fran Cotton, Clive Woodward, Gerald Davies and John Dawes rolling off the tongue. Cornishmen Roger Hosen and Derek Prout, who both wore the red rose of England, also represented the university, as have present day Pirates Phil Burgess, Grant Pointer and Kieran Hallett. Alan Buzza, formerly of Redruth, Wasps, Cornwall and England 'A', provides another Cornish connection and is a Strategic Manager in Performance Sport at Loughborough.
